Looking at overall running costs, both models reveal some interesting differences in everyday economy.
TYN-e TX1-e is significantly cheaper – starting at 20,400 £ , while the Ford Tourneo Custom costs 52,900 £ . That’s a price difference of around 32,498 £.
As for electric range, the Ford Tourneo Custom offers considerably more range – reaching up to 339 km, about 204 km more than the TYN-e TX1-e.
Power, torque and acceleration are the classic benchmarks for car enthusiasts – and here, some clear differences start to show.
When it comes to engine power, the Ford Tourneo Custom offers clearly more power – delivering 286 HP compared to 41 HP. That’s roughly 245 HP more horsepower.
There’s also a difference in torque: the Ford Tourneo Custom delivers clearly more torque with 630 Nm compared to 120 Nm. That’s about 510 Nm more.
Beyond pure performance, interior space and usability matter most in daily life. This is where you see which car is more practical and versatile.
Seats: Ford Tourneo Custom offers more seats – 8 vs 2.
In terms of curb weight, TYN-e TX1-e is significantly lighter – 930 kg compared to 2,660 kg. The difference is around 1,730 kg.
When it comes to payload, the Ford Tourneo Custom carries slightly more – 690 kg compared to 620 kg. That’s a difference of about 70 kg.
